description CHS Inc. Overview

CHS Inc. is a large, US-based agricultural cooperative owned by farmers. The company provides comprehensive services including crop input supply, grain marketing solutions, and energy offerings. CHS supports rural communities and agribusinesses involved in large-scale farming operations across the United States.

It’s a significant player within the U.S. energy sector and grain industry.

help CHS Inc. FAQ

What does CHS Inc. provide to farmers?

CHS Inc. provides crop inputs, grain marketing services, and energy products for agricultural producers and rural businesses. Its energy operations are also represented by the Cenex brand.

Who owns CHS Inc.?

CHS is a farmer-owned cooperative, with ownership held by farmers, ranchers, and member cooperatives rather than ordinary public shareholders. That cooperative structure is central to how CHS serves agricultural members.

Can I buy fertilizer or seed through CHS?

Crop inputs are one of CHS's main service areas, so local CHS facilities or affiliated cooperatives may supply fertilizer, seed, and crop protection products. Availability and brands depend on the local cooperative and growing region.

What is the relationship between CHS Inc. and Cenex?

Cenex is the fuel and energy brand most consumers associate with CHS, while CHS Inc. is the broader agricultural cooperative. A Cenex station serves the energy side of the CHS organization, although local ownership and services can vary.
